Harmeet Desai, inspired by the success of ‘Gully Boy,’ focuses on the present moment in his table tennis career. Despite early challenges in Surat and later gaining high-level coaching in Sweden, his dedication remains strong. Now married and mature, he challenges the notion that sports is only for the wealthy, highlighting India’s improved sports infrastructure.
